Grade: PCGS Mint State 64

Denomination: Dimes

Type: Liberty Seated (1837 - 1891)

Year: 1882

Designer: Christian Gobrecht

Weight: 2.50 grams

Diameter: 17.90 mm

Composition: 0.9000 silver, 0.1000 copper

Edge: Reeded

The Seated Liberty portrait designs, used during the mid to late 19th century from 1836 through 1891, appeared on most regular issue silver United States coinage. Denominations of coins that featured the Seated Liberty design included the half dime, the dime, the quarter, and until 1873 the silver dollar. From 1875 through 1878 the twenty cent piece (the only denomination of it's kind) appeared exclusively with the Seated Liberty design.
